Output 21ab4bd8195e8c336b6d330869499d40617c58516d23e3dd72e47d8824d8e871:1

value
104760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96811c21b49e2ac526885eab62d8b64ad08ad20 OP_EQUAL
address
3H8knq4sitEpbGvbNbEg94arDhC7Ueq2pU
transaction
21ab4bd8195e8c336b6d330869499d40617c58516d23e3dd72e47d8824d8e871
spent
true